Chilly Friday

Now that the cold front has pushed through – we are left with some chilly air.

Highs today will be in the low 40s, and overnight temps will be in the 20s.

The good news is, we’re only going to warm up from here, and we’ll be feeling some spring temperatures early next week. Any residual moisture on bridges and overpasses will freeze tonight. However, most roads will be totally dry by then.

Our next rain chance is going to be Saturday night, As of now, all the HRRR is showing is some passing flakes or flurries.

A light dusting of snow is possible overnight into Sunday morning, but we aren’t expecting anything major.

The moisture above will move out by Sunday morning and we anticipate dry conditions with temps in the 50’s-60’s next week. Yay!
